🧐 ASSET PROFILE (Fundamental Context)

Identity & Index: The iShares MSCI Taiwan ETF (EWT) is designed to track the performance of the MSCI Taiwan Index, representing the performance of the large and mid-cap segments of the Taiwanese equity market. Status/Holdings: EWT is fundamentally a Tech-heavy ETF. Its portfolio is overwhelmingly dominated by the Semiconductor and Technology hardware sectors. The largest holding is typically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Co. (TSMC), reflecting its critical global importance in the technology supply chain. Sensitivity: EWT is generally Cyclical and Rate-Sensitive. As a technology-focused export market, its performance is highly dependent on global demand, supply chain stability, and capital expenditure cycles. Furthermore, technology growth stocks are generally sensitive to changes in interest rates, as higher rates reduce the present value of future earnings.
